I'm not sure the checkbox field should be set like that, looking at the docs https://telekom.github.io/scale/?path=/docs/components-data-grid--checkbox-cell the checkbox field is just a boolean (true for active), and not a complex object like in your code snippet. So your rows should be defined as follows:

const rows = activatedUsers.map((user) => ([
    user.email,
    user.roles,
    // if user object has an active property you could do:
    // user.active ? true : false
    // judging by the mapped array name 'activeUsers' i guess they can only be deactivated
    true

The scale-change event listener should be set on the ScaleDataGrid (or on window/document), so it would look something like this:

<ScaleDataGrid
    ...
    onScaleChange={() => {console.log('changed', rows}}
>

and this should log the rows with the updated values (when switched off they will be false).

I based my answer on #811 a little, where a somewhat similar issue was described, perhaps that can help you too.

Regarding the switch label, this seems not possible with the current implementation, and adding this would be a feature request (btw scale users are always welcome to open pull requests for such improvements 🤓).
